Analysing Public Sector Financial Statements

The Oxford Institute of Education and Training offers the course “Analysing Public Sector Financial Statements,” designed to provide participants with the essential skills and knowledge required to understand and analyze financial statements within government and public sector organizations. This course covers the key components of public sector financial statements, including bal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ements. Participants will learn how to assess the financial health of government organizations, identify potential financial risks, and evaluate the effectiveness of financial management. Through case studies and practical exercises, this course equips participants with the tools to interpret and use financial data to support decision-making and ensure accountability in public sector financial operations.

Course Outline

  • Introduction to Public Sector Financial Statements: Overview of the types and components of financial statements used in the public sector, including bal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ements.
  • Interpreting Balance Sheets in Government Organizations: Techniques for analyzing assets, liabilities, and equity in public sector balance sheets.
  • Income Statements and Performance Analysis: How to assess income, expenditures, and financial performance in government organizations through income statements.
  • Cash Flow Statements and Liquidity Analysis: Analyzing cash flow statements to understand liquidity, cash inflows and outflows, and the financial sustainability of public sector organizations.
  • Key Financial Ratios for Public Sector Entities: Using financial ratios to assess financial health, efficiency, and effectiveness in government organizations.
  • Identifying Financial Risks and Inefficiencies: How to detect potential financial risks, inefficiencies, and discrepancies in public sector financial statements.
  • Assessing Financial Performance and Governance: Evaluating the effectiveness of financial management and governance based on financial statement analysis.
  • Reporting and Communicating Financial Findings: Best practices for reporting financial analysis to stakeholders and making recommendations for financial improvements.
